Disaster assistance for storm-affected LGAs in Qld, WA

Disaster recovery assistance has been made available to communities in the Shire of Ashburton in WA’s Pilbara region after severe thunderstorms and flooding in February.

Assistance will be provided through the jointly funded Commonwealth-State Disaster Recovery Funding Arrangements (DRFA), supporting local government, individuals and families through their recovery journey.

The storm brought heavy rainfall to the Pilbara on February 7, with parts of the region recording more than 100mm in 24 hours as localised flooding disrupted communities and motorists.

Disaster assistance has also been made available to Northern Peninsula Area Regional Council, Torres Shire Council and Torres Strait Island Regional Council following severe storms in February.

The resulting flooding damaged critical infrastructure, including road networks.
